actully his sig made me think of something....did we even see that scene in the movie where mike falls in the dumpster? I don't think we did...odd..
The teaser trailer was not intended to be part of the movie, so of course we didn't see it. I think parts of it only ended up in the movie because they replaced illustrations with animation at the last minute (based on reports from the people who saw the advanced screening in February).

Don't think that Kevin sold his half because he gave up on the Turtles.

If you have any doubts about how Kevin feels, you can read his own words here.

Pay particular attention to #3. (And I am so relieved that Kevin is stating this himself, because I've known this detail for almost two years but haven't been sure about writing of it publically.)
